文章目录
- 1、课程笔记
- 2、课程视频
1、课程笔记
/*
#include<iostream>
using namespace std;
int main(){
//cout<<"hello,world!";
//运算符的优先级 () * / % + -
// 3/2 =1...1 3%2=1 5%3=2 3%5=3 -3%2=-1 3%-2=1
//cout<<6/4%2;//int 向下取整6/4=1
//%取余运算符的应用——浮点型变量(小数)
//输入一个三位整数,输出他的个十百位 423
//只有整数才能进行取余
int a;
cin>>a;
int b=a/100%10;//1
int g=a/1%10;
int s=a/10%10;
//求数的各个数位上的数值:如:百位a/100%10 千a/1000%10
//char 字符型变量 基本数据类型:int double char
char a='a';//ASCII值 '0':48 '1':49 'a':97 'b':98 'A':65
char b=a+1; //强制转换为字符型
cout<<char(b+1);//char 1个字节 int 4个字节 隐式类型转换
//大小写字母的转换
char c;//c一定是小写字母 要求输出它的大写字母
cin>>c;
char d=c+32;
cout<<d;
return 0;
}
#include<iostream>
using namespace std;
int main(){
double a;//双精度浮点型 3.14
cin>>a;
int c=a*10;
int q=c/1000%10;
int b=c/100%10;
int s=c/10%10;
int g=c%10;
cout<<g<<"."<<s<<b<<q;
return 0;
}*/
#include<iostream>
using namespace std;
int main(){
char a;
cin>>a;
cout<<char(a-32);
return 0;
}
/*
1、复习上节课内容:输出、变量和输入
2、运算符的优先级:* / % + -
3、取余运算符的应用 :取出各个数位上的数值
4、char :大小写字母转换(隐式类型转换、强制转换)
*/
2、课程视频
点击该链接:C++第2课取余运算符的应用、浮点型和字符型